Background
The quartz stone plate is a plate synthesized by quartz stone, belongs to an important material in building decoration, and generally speaking, the quartz stone refers to a novel stone artificially synthesized by more than 90% of quartz crystal, resin and other trace elements, and the redundant parts of four sides of the plate are required to be subjected to edge cutting treatment when the quartz stone plate is processed, so that the edge of the plate is ensured to be flat, and the processing attractiveness of the whole plate is improved.

Detailed Description

Referring to fig. 1-2, the stone slab edge cutting device in the present embodiment includes a bottom plate 1, a support frame 2 is disposed on a top end of the bottom plate 1, a loading plate 6 is horizontally disposed above the bottom plate 1, a support pillar 5 is vertically disposed on a top end of the bottom plate 1, a top end of the support pillar 5 is fixedly connected to the loading plate 6, a bottom end of the support pillar 5 is rotatably connected to the bottom plate 1 through a bearing, a driving mechanism for driving the support pillar 5 is disposed on the bottom plate 1, a pressing plate 4 is disposed directly above the loading plate 6, a stone slab clamping space is formed between the pressing plate 4 and the loading plate 6, the pressing plate 4 is connected to the support frame 2 through a lifting mechanism, and a stone slab edge cutting mechanism is disposed on the bottom plate 1.

Preferably, as the utility model provides a another embodiment, actuating mechanism is including setting up servo motor 12 on bottom plate 1, the vertical shaft coupling that is provided with on servo motor 12's the output shaft, and the top of shaft coupling is provided with driving gear 13, and the suit is fixed with driven gear 11 on the support column 5, and driven gear 11 meshes with driving gear 13 mutually.
In this embodiment, drive driving gear 13 through starting servo motor 12 and rotate, driving gear 13 transmits driven gear 11 to make support column 5 can rotate, adjust slabstone side cut position with this.

In this embodiment, the protective cover 14 can shield the driving gear 13 and the driven gear 11 to prevent dust and stone debris from affecting the transmission operation between the driving gear 13 and the driven gear 11.
Preferably, as another embodiment in the present invention, the lifting mechanism is a lifting cylinder 3, the cylinder body of the lifting cylinder 3 is fixedly connected to the top plate of the supporting frame 2, and the end of the push rod of the lifting cylinder 3 is downward connected to the pressing plate 4.
In this embodiment, drive through lift cylinder 3 and press according to board 4 and reciprocate, adjust good cutting edge at slabstone and press the slabstone, upwards remove the cancellation when the slabstone need rotate the change limit on the contrary and press.
Preferably, as the utility model provides an another embodiment, slabstone trimming mechanism comprises cutting device and sharp walking module, sharp walking module sets up on bottom plate 1 along the fore-and-aft direction, cutting device sets up on sharp walking module, and cutting device's cutting end is close with loading board 6, sharp walking module includes two electronic guide rails 7 that set up along the fore-and-aft direction, fixed connection link 8 is served in two electronic guide rails 7's slip, cutting device sets up on link 8, cutting device is including cutting motor 9 and cutting piece 10, cutting motor 9 fixed mounting is on link 8, cutting motor 9's output is close with loading board 6, fixed connection axle on cutting motor 9's the output shaft, coaxial coupling has cutting piece 10 on the connecting axle.
In this embodiment, drive through starting cutting motor 9 and make cutting piece 10 rotate, electric guide 7 drives link 8, cutting motor 9 and cutting piece 10 back-and-forth movement simultaneously to carry out sharp side cut to the slabstone.
